Stuck

They've been together
for quite a while
nothing gets better 
you will never see her smile

She doesn't have a life 
though shes seventeen
he causes so much strife
he is always mean!

not a day goes by,
that she feels OK
he always makes her cry
with all the horrible things he has to say

Shes been by his side
through thick and thin
theres rules she has to abide 
she can never win!

Everyday he tells lies
and makes promises that he cant keep
pieces of her heart dies
as he leaves her there to weep

her mind is decaying
along with her heart
her world is fading
as shes slowly torn apart

she says its OK
it must be her luck 
he may change someday
well until then shes stuck
